How many hours a week do Cambridge students work?
During term time, you’re expected to spend an average of 42-46 hours a week on your academic studies (including teaching/contact time and independent study), and you also need to undertake some work, such as further reading or research, revision or assignments, during the vacations.

Does Oxford have a Freshers Week?
Freshers’ week, which takes place in Week 0 (the week before term begins), includes orientation activities for new students including the annual Freshers’ Fair, registration, tours, and social events. Your college or department will send you details of activities you are expected to attend during your first few weeks.

How many Cambridge freshers are there?
The University of Cambridge released statistics from its 2022 admissions cycle on September 6, with a record number of students from state schools due to start in October. Just under 3,600 students will start their studies at the university this year, with around 72.5 per cent coming from maintained sector schools.
